Call for Presentation Proposals for FUEL GILT Conference 2015!
FUEL GILT Conference is one of the largest events of FOSS language technology - Its challenges, solutions, best practices and its conventions. Due to some unavoidable reasons, we are a bit late in announcing CFP. We apologize for the same. We are late, but this time we have grand plan to celebrate the presence of our languages on new technology platform.

Cory Doctorow at SCALE & CAH Linux-Style…
Cory Doctorow at SCALE 14X: While the Call for Presentations for SCALE 14X is ongoing and closes in two weeks — on Friday, Oct. 30, at midnight Pacific, so at 12:01 a.m. on Saturday morning the 31st, your unsubmitted proposal turns into a pumpkin — the SCALE team has announced it has chosen one of the keynoters for the four-day, first-of-the-year Linux/FOSS event.

Samsung, Red Hat to Work on Linux Drivers for Future TechThe metaverse is expected to uproot system design as we know it, and Samsung is one of many hardware vendors re-imagining data center infrastructure in preparation for a parallel 3D world. Samsung is working on new memory technologies that provide faster bandwidth inside hardware for data to travel between CPUs, storage and other computing resources. The company also announced it was partnering with Red Hat to ensure these technologies have Linux compatibility. |
